A Memory of Gravesend.

When I moved to gravesend I was about five year old , we lived in rooms in Clarence street then moved to 13 john street this was about 1958 I went to school at wrothem road primary school lovely memories we used to play on windmill hill don't know if the school is still there there was a street called Peppercroft street no longer there would loved to know of other people who live in this area left 1963 moved to Cornwall but had a lot of memories here .

I too went to Wrotham Road School when we lived in BLigh Road Gravesend. We also went to Church Street School. When I was four War started and we were evacuted on the Royal Daffodil boat to Norfolk for a short while and then returned to face the blitz! After the War we lived in Sun Lane and then out to Marlings Cross and on to Swanscombe. My sister and I used to play on Windmill Hill. Most of the roads have vanished in the Bligh Road area and the wonderful market has changed. Gravesend was once a lovely place to live with the Promenade and gardens and numerous shops. I don`t even visit now as it upsets me.
